RTM District 9 has four openings. We will be filling these openings at our District meeting on Thursday, September 11th, 7:30 at the Bendheim Western Greenwich Civic Center.

The RTM (Representative Town Meeting) is Greenwich’s legislative body. We have 230 members from the 12 Districts into which Greenwich is divided. In order to serve on the RTM you must be a registered voter from the District. District 9 encompasses most of south eastern Greenwich running from the Post Road in the south to the end of Bailiwick in the north. The western side of Weaver Street and the western side of Riversville Road are the eastern boundaries. The State line and the Merritt are the western boundaries. We cover Glenville, Bailiwick, West Lyon’s Farm, Pemberwick and everything in between.

If you want to see your government in action and if you want to make a difference consider joining. If you want to learn about what makes Greenwich work consider joining. If you want to have a say in how your Town tax dollars are spent consider joining.

The time commitment is a maximum of 24 meetings a year. There are eight full RTM meetings each year. We meet at Central Middle School at 8 p.m. on Monday night. There are eight District meetings at 7:30 at the Western Greenwich Civic Center on Thursday night. If you are assigned to a Committee that would be an additional possible eight meetings. For your first year you would be an alternate to a Committee.
